Urban Outfitters to Introduce Wedding Label
Posted by Jocelyn Rimbey on March 5th, 2010To all you hipsters out there, if traditional wedding dresses with beading or full ball gowns stuffed with tulle make you cringe, Urban Outfitters has the solution. The trendy retailer announced recently that they will enter a new market: weddings!

With the continued success of their clothing lines, Urban will expand into the wedding world, starting with online sales of heirloom-y wedding dresses. The dresses will run between $1,000 and $5,000, and are intended to be handed down and passed on. And if you want to make an entirely “Urban” wedding, the retailers have every intention of offering jewelry, bridesmaid gear, accessories, shoes: the works.
